How much does it cost to rent an apartment in University?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| University Studio Apartments | $944 | $650 | $1,725 |
| University 1 Bedroom Apartments | $931 | $335 | $2,107 |
| University 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,200 | $592 | $3,311 |
| University 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,168 | $559 | $3,536 |
| University 4 Bedroom Apartments | $978 | $469 | $4,643 |

Frequently Asked Questions about University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in University?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in University with Washer/Dryer is at Jackson Forest Apartments listed at $335.
How much is the average rent for University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in University with Washer/Dryer is $1,021.
What is the largest University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in University is a 1,940 square feet unit starting from $859 at Aspen Run I and II.
What is the average size for University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in University is currently at 859 sq ft.
